OpenAI's o3 system recently scored 85% on the ARC-AGI benchmark, matching human-level performance and surpassing previous AI scores. This achievement highlights a potential advancement toward artificial general intelligence (AGI), as the system demonstrates improved adaptability and sample efficiency. However, skepticism remains about whether this truly signifies a breakthrough in AGI, with further evaluation needed to understand its capabilities and implications for future AI development and governance.
